Output 58cfc26cb069dbfe035186e8b3c233a47fe38e3ea114f2da61bc8b2f0c71e11c:0

value
809582329
script pubkey
OP_0 OP_PUSHBYTES_20 97c045f3a981d9072ccce637afedfef6d0057b56
address
ltc1qjlqytuafs8vswtxvucm6lm077mgq276kefxyxz
transaction
58cfc26cb069dbfe035186e8b3c233a47fe38e3ea114f2da61bc8b2f0c71e11c
spent
true